“This Truth (soulwhirlingsomewhere Remix)” Out Now

It’s the 15th anniversary of the soulwhirlingsomewhere remix of our song “This Truth” and it’s just now available on Spotify and Apple Music. Somehow our 2008 release ‘This Truth EP‘ featuring various artists remixing the ‘Long Way From Home‘ single disappeared from digital services, along with the dance chart topping Damien S. VS Lovespirals ‘This Truth‘ remix single released by the now-defunct Loverush Digital label. It’s a mystery! Until such time as we dig up the master tracks for a full digital reissue, we can at least enjoy this splendid mix by our friend Michael Plaster.

“Misunderstood” Single OUT NOW

It’s the 25th anniversary of Love Spirals Downwards’ 1998 album, ‘Flux,’ and to celebrate, we released the ‘Flux Deluxe Edition’ on all digital platforms. In addition to the album’s original 9 songs, we included 13 bonus tracks. In addition to remixes, a live recording, and a number of previously unreleased outtakes, this epic 147 minute collection includes a brand new Lovespirals rendition of “I’ll Always Love You,” that we named “Misunderstood.” While searching the archives we came across some of the original samples used in the song which tempted Ryan to recreate his fave track from the ground up for 2023. We had a blast revisiting this classic song!

“Lonely Sunset” Single & Music Video Out Now

The perfect end of summer soundtrack, “Lonely Sunset” is a chill house song featuring gorgeously ethereal vocals and bittersweet melodies. It’s been a while since Anji and Ryan released a dance track but this ones worth the wait! 

Anji’s plaintive lyrics of lost love were penned and recorded a decade ago and might have made an amazing addition to the 2014 Anji Bee album the duo released as a side project. The late night laid back grooves of this new recording are reminiscent of Bee’s “Got All I Need” and “Try To Forget,” but with an added sheen of sophistication in the production. 

Lovespirals  have long straddled the line between dream pop and electronica, but this new track brings both worlds together in a glorious fusion. After the throwback retro shoegaze of the band’s last single, “The Call,” this new single is likely to surprise — but hopefully delight — Lovespirals listeners.

“The Call” Single Out Now

After the deceptively light musical offerings of the 3-song ‘Smile – Single’ Lovespirals return with a darker hued single. “The Call” shares some of the retro-90’s shoe gazer/dream pop vibes of their 2018 album, ‘Life Goes On,’ highlighting the lush guitar work bandleader, Ryan Lum, has long been known for. His soaring solo could easily have been plucked from his 1994 Love Spirals Downwards album, ‘Ardor.’ Hypnotic bass and upbeat drums drive this melancholic song with an unexpected groove, while Anji Bee’s signature blend of earthy low voice and soaring ethereal harmonies lift your soul.

Answer the call… it’s a sweet surprise.

Released July 1, 2022 on all digital platforms including Bandcamp, Spotify, YouTube Music, Amazon Mp3, Tidal, Pandora and Apple Music.

Lovespirals Guest on Sam Rosenthal Album for Tim Leary’s Birthday

Projekt Records founder, Sam Rosenthal of Black Tape for a Blue Girl, just released a new album to commemorate what would have been Timothy Leary’s 100th birthday this month. Entitled Tim, where are you now?, this collaborative album features many special guests, including Lovespirals, Steve Roach, Erik Wøllo, Mike VanPortfleet of Lycia, Brian Viglione of The Dresden Dolls, Lee Ranaldo of Sonic Youth, Reggie Watts, and more. Ryan and Anji contributed to “Starseed,” alongside Forrest Fang and Rosenthal, as well as “PSY PHI love means High Fidelity” alongside Byron Metcalf, Martin Bowes, and Rosenthal. These songs highlight musical sides of Lovespirals you may not have seen before. “Heartstrings” Single & Music Video Out Now

Part Dream Pop, part Americana, the new single from Lovespirals is considerably more upbeat than “Brother Against Brother,” the first single. Ryan juxtaposes driving blues riffs and dreamy shoegazer guitar, finding a delicious balance between his earlier Love Spirals Downwards work and more recent Lovespirals work. Anji’s vocals exude the confidence born from years of familiarity with the material, with a lovely harmony of her natural earthy tone and haunting upper register.

“Heartstrings” is a lovely high point in the tracklisting for Lovespirals’ upcoming 5th album. The song is a celebration of the duo’s creative connection and the love that goes into Ryan and Anji’s music. The music video, created by the band themselves, is a beautiful representation of the song, shot during the height of California wildflower season. With 3 years of experience shooting, editing and producing videos for their YouTube channel, Happy Healthy Vegan, this creative couple have created what is surely their best and most professional looking music video to date.

“Brother Against Brother” Single & Music Video Out Now

The first new single from Lovespirals since their 2010 album, ‘Future Past,’ is in many regards a return to form for band founder, Ryan Lum. Lum exploded onto the American dream pop scene back in 1991 as Love Spirals Downwards on the Projekt Records label, quickly establishing himself as one of the best ethereal producers and guitarists this side of the Atlantic. “Brother Against Brother” is swirling, ambient, folk-tinged dream pop replete with heavily effected ethereal guitar and female vocals by his bandmate, Anji Bee.
